Barbara Rang

April 14, 1945 - January 21, 2026

Barbara Louise Rang, age 80, of Hayward, WI, passed away Wednesday, January 21, 2026, at Tamarack Health in Hayward. She was born on April 14, 1945, in Hayward, the daughter of Harry and Hazel (Hopp) Rang.

Barbara had a very rewarding career as an educator, started by teaching English as a second language in the Philippines as a Peace Corps volunteer, taught a year at John F. Kennedy Prep near Green Bay and finishing her last thirty-four years at Tomah High School where she was also its yearbook and newspaper teacher-advisor for most of those years. She was active in the Journalism Education Association (JEA) and the Wisconsin Chippewa Valley School Press Association (WCVSPA) holding various offices on its Board of Directors. Barbara served in the Philippines with the Peace Corps, receiving a Certificate of Appreciation from US President Richard Nixon for her service. Her time in the Peace Corps sparked her desire to travel as she made trips to several countries in Europe, Scandinavia, Central America, South America as well as Hong Kong and Japan.

After thirty-five years in education, Barbara left Tomah to return to her hometown of Hayward where she enjoyed golfing, fishing, and sightseeing. When not out and about, she loved being home with her beloved long-haired mini-dachshund, Sawyer who was always ready to play "fetch" and let him take her for a walk. When Sawyer passed at age 16, Barbara found a new dog she named Keegan. When her health deteriorated, she found Keegan a new home where he could get more exercise and adopted a cat from the Northwood Humane Society. She named her cat Kitty Babe and Kitty was a wonderful companion who enjoyed sitting on her lap and watching TV with her.

She is survived by her siblings, Charles Rang of New Richmond, Betty Peterson of Neenah, Patsy (Patrick) Bateson of Hayward and Curt (Deanna) Rang of Baldwin, and many nieces, nephews and dear friends.

She is preceded in death by her parents; her sister-in-law, Jerelean Rang; her brother-in-law, Roland Peterson; sister and her husband, Pamela and Michael Kacner; her niece, Jocelyn Rang; and her nephew, Scott Peterson.

A memorial service will be held at 11:00 A.M. on Saturday, May 30, 2026, at Hayward Funeral Home, 15571 W County Highway B in Hayward, where visitation will be held from 10:00 A.M. until the hour of the service. Interment will follow in Phipps Cemetery.
